Patents by Inventor Dimitrios N. Serpanos

Dimitrios N. Serpanos has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 5528763
    Abstract: A method and apparatus for admitting packets into the buffer of an attachment of a communications adapter. More specifically, a discard bit is maintained in a table of the attachment to indicate whether a cell of a packet was previously discarded because of a buffer full condition. All subsequently received cells of a packet are automatically discarded if the discard bit is in the state indicating that a cell was previously discarded because the buffer was full.
    Type: Grant
    Filed: September 14, 1993
    Date of Patent: June 18, 1996
    Assignee: International Business Machines Corporation
    Inventor: Dimitrios N. Serpanos
  • Patent number: 5299190
    Abstract: A method of scheduling requests from N.sup.2 input queues to N outputs is applied to an N.times.N switch with each of the N input ports having N input queues, each of the N input queues for each of the N input ports corresponding to one of the N output ports. The method uses a request matrix with each row representing an input and each column representing an output. A bit in a given row and column of the matrix thus represents a request from a corresponding input port for connection to a corresponding output port. Diagonal service patterns are used to overlay the request matrix to determine which requests are to be serviced. A sequence of diagonal service patterns for each of K time slots is used in such a manner that a fairer and yet still computationally simple scheduler provides guaranteed service within the 2N-1 time slots.
    Type: Grant
    Filed: December 18, 1992
    Date of Patent: March 29, 1994
    Assignee: International Business Machines Corporation
    Inventors: Richard O. LaMaire, Dimitrios N. Serpanos